Using Active and Passive Verbs

An active verb tells what the subject of the sentence is doing.

Chris caught the pop-fly ball.

       (The verb caught tells what Chris did.)

A passive verb tells what is happening to the subject.

The pop-fly ball was caught by Chris.

       (The verb was caught tells what happened to the pop-fly ball.)
